Manchester/1 day per week
We are seeking an experienced Lead Software Engineer to join a major government digital programme. You will design, build, and maintain secure, scalable Back End services using Java, microservices, and API-driven integration patterns, deployed on Microsoft Azure. This role is ideal for someone who thrives in complex environments, enjoys solving technical challenges, and can contribute to high-quality, user-centred public services.
Essential Skills:
- Strong commercial experience with Java, Spring Boot, and Back End microservices.
- Hands-on experience with Azure cloud services and cloud-native development.
- Proven ability to design and build REST APIs and complex integration solutions.
- Experience with containerisation (Docker) and orchestration (Kubernetes/AKS).
- Strong understanding of CI/CD pipelines and DevOps practices.
- Knowledge of secure coding, authentication patterns, and government-grade security expectations.
- Experience working in Agile, multidisciplinary teams.